Tencent Games may have just revealed its long-awaited global name Honor of Kings auto chess spin-off. A new trademark was recently filed in Europe, sparking speculation that it could become the official international brand for the strategy title previously known as King’s Chess in China.
The automatic chess game Honor of Kings is currently known as King’s Chess
The trademark, as discovered by ThePhraseMaker, was filed on July 2, 2026, and is currently listed as an “Application under examination” under the European Union Intellectual Property Office (EUIPO). While Tencent hasn’t officially confirmed what the trademark is for, there’s understandably been a lot of speculation.
So, this game is nothing new; we’ve been hearing about this experience for about four years now. Originally announced back in 2022 during Honor of Kings’ anniversary celebration, King’s Chess is an auto-battle featuring chibi versions of popular Honor of Kings heroes.
Since its announcement, the project has continued to develop in many ways closed beta test in Chinathe last one occurred in June this year. The game follows the familiar auto chess formula, allowing you to focus on strategy, positioning units, and outmaneuvering opponents with different hero combinations.
For us fans, I think it’s closer to a full release than ever. This will be another major contender in the genre, going head to head with games like it Riot Games’ Team Fighting Tactics And MOONTON Games’ Magic Chess: Come on Come on after launch.
Since, for a long time, the title has been associated with part of the mega IP “Honor of Kings”, it seems that the Honor of Kings: Ace trademark is indeed intended for King’s Chess. If they want HoK branding for this title, that’s a logical way to do it.
At this time, Tencent Games has not officially linked the trademark to King’s Chess, so this is still speculation. The Chinese version of the game can be seen via the Haoyou Kuaibao App Store, but global testing is expected to come soon once they confirm that, so stay tuned for updates.

A Private Blog Network (PBN) is a collection of websites that are controlled by a single individual or organization and used primarily to build backlinks to a “money site” in order to influence its ranking in search engines such as Google. The core idea behind a PBN is based on the importance of backlinks in Google’s ranking algorithm. Since Google views backlinks as signals of authority and trust, some website owners attempt to artificially create these signals through a controlled network of sites.
In a typical PBN setup, the owner acquires expired or aged domains that already have existing authority, backlinks, and history. These domains are rebuilt with new content and hosted separately, often using different IP addresses, hosting providers, themes, and ownership details to make them appear unrelated. Within the content published on these sites, links are strategically placed that point to the main website the owner wants to rank higher. By doing this, the owner attempts to pass link equity (also known as “link juice”) from the PBN sites to the target website.
The purpose of a PBN is to give the impression that the target website is naturally earning links from multiple independent sources. If done effectively, this can temporarily improve keyword rankings, increase organic visibility, and drive more traffic from search results.
